Many women know that if they have physical problems, they should seek timely treatment, but sometimes due to lack of relevant disease knowledge, the psychological pressure is too great, which is not conducive to the improvement of the disease. This is because they accidentally fall into misunderstandings about treatment. So, what are the misunderstandings about cervical cancer treatment?

1. Cervical cancer requires hysterectomy, and fertility cannot be achieved after surgery. Hysterectomy is the routine treatment for early cervical cancer, but it is not a choice, cone hysterectomy, radical trachelectomy, etc., which can avoid hysterectomy and try to preserve the right of female patients to be mothers without affecting survival.

2. Cervical erosion can turn into cancer. Many women have the misunderstanding that cervical erosion can cause cervical cancer, so they are very afraid of cervical erosion. In fact, there is no necessary connection between the two. Cervical erosion is a common inflammatory condition. The appearance of early cervical cancer is very similar to cervical erosion and is easy to confuse.

Erosion is not "rotten" in the true sense, it can be a physiological phenomenon. Under the action of estrogen, the columnar epithelium of the cervical canal of women of childbearing age turns outward and replaces the squamous epithelium of the cervix, presenting a "erosive" state. Due to the relatively low estrogen level in the body, "erosion" is rare in women during puberty and before menopause.

3. Young people do not get cervical cancer. In recent years, the age of cervical cancer has become younger and younger. Therefore, women should receive their first Pap smear test at the age of 21 or after 3 years of sexual intercourse. They should consult a doctor about how long. In fact, age does not mean anything. Even if you have reached menopause, undergone a hysterectomy, or are over 65 years old, a Pap smear test is still necessary.
